46676984614919275087990743457184660000003368
Even
46676984614919275087990743457184660000003368 is even
Previous even number is 46676984614919275087990743457184660000003366
Next even number is 46676984614919275087990743457184660000003370
Cubed
101697055130386314089929902015692230981190083198160902934096273213825056058394047149876747659753064864169378152614334027558204652032
Squared
2178740892741410707273199923738259474279534686959451148459566044963527595869760011343424
Binary
10000101111101001101010100010011100101101110000111010111100010100101111010010101010000000010100111001000010011101100011001000010101101010100101000